Answer:

option C

A number line with a closed circle on  [tex]9[/tex] and shading to the left

Step-by-step explanation:

we have

[tex]2(x+1)\geq 20[/tex]

solve for x

[tex]2x+2\geq 20[/tex]

Subtract [tex]2[/tex] both sides

[tex]2x+2-2\geq 20-2[/tex]

[tex]2x\geq 18[/tex]

Divide by [tex]2[/tex] both sides

[tex]x\geq 9[/tex] --------> is equivalent to [tex]9 \leq x[/tex]

The solution is the interval--------> [9,∞)

All real numbers greater than or equal to [tex]9[/tex]

A number line with a closed circle on  [tex]9[/tex] and shading to the right
